§ 11-264 Tax lien; interest rate. a. All taxes plus interest required
to be paid retroactively pursuant to this part shall constitute a tax
lien as of the date it is determined such taxes and interest are owed.
All interest shall be calculated from the date the taxes would have been
due but for the exemption, abatement or deferral claimed pursuant to
this part at three per centum above the applicable rate of interest
imposed by the city generally for non-payment of real property tax on
such date.
b. All taxes for which payment is deferred pursuant to section 11-257
of this part shall constitute a tax lien as of the date they are due and
payable in accordance with the provisions of that section.
